The Boston Scientific Sterling Balloon Catheter (REF H74939032200490) is a low-profile percutaneous transluminal angioplasty (PTA) balloon dilatation catheter engineered for predictable lesion crossing and controlled dilatation in peripheral vasculature. Configured with a 2 mm balloon diameter and 40 mm working length, it is intended for procedures requiring fine vessel sizing and accurate balloon placement.
Key Features
Low-profile semi-compliant balloon for smooth tracking and crossing
2 mm nominal balloon diameter and 40 mm balloon length for targeted dilatation
Designed for 0.018 inch guidewire compatibility (confirm with current IFU)
Radiopaque markers to support fluoroscopic balloon positioning
Hydrophilic shaft coating to enhance deliverability through tortuous anatomy
Single-use, sterile, packaged by Boston Scientific
Clinical Applications
Percutaneous transluminal angioplasty of peripheral arteries
Dilatation of stenoses in below-the-knee and small-caliber peripheral vessels
Post-dilatation and lesion preparation in selected peripheral interventional workflows
Use in line with the manufacturer Instructions for Use and operator training
